The Air Tracker Tag, developed by Samsung, is a state-of-the-art GPS tracking device designed specifically for dogs. It is a sleek, compact device that attaches to a dog's collar and provides real-time tracking through an Android application. This allows pet owners to monitor their dog's location, set safe zones, and receive alerts if their pet leaves a designated area. The device also offers additional features such as activity tracking and health monitoring, making it a comprehensive solution for pet owners.
